I had the pleasure of working with Brad and Jonathan Powell, and Penny Blitz after I was involved in a motorcycle accident. In the beginning I thought I could handle the negotiations with the insurance company myself but soon realized they weren't offering what I probably deserved. After retaining Brad and his team they thoroughly reviewed my accident, interviewed the doctors, reviewed medical records, and familiarized themselves with my case. We went through several negotiations and mediation with the insurance company but ultimately went to trial. Brad, Jonathan, and Penny were all extremely professional and organized throughout the trial and ultimately secured a settlement far greater than what I anticipated. Their professionalism and experience is second to none and I would gladly refer them to anyone who found themselves in a similar situation as me.
